Kin Insurance is a digital insurance company that offers homeowners, landlord, condo, mobile home, high-value home, flood, and auto insurance, along with mortgage products such as home loans, refinancing, home equity loans, and HELOCs. Kin emphasizes affordable, easy online quoting and policy management, claims support, and customer service, operating directly to consumers across multiple U. S. states.

• Build and deploy tools using Generative AI and advanced analytics to automate pricing workflows and improve analytical insight. • Perform statewide and segmented actuarial pricing indications for homeowners insurance products, ensuring rate adequacy and sound risk segmentation. • Develop and enhance pricing methodologies by incorporating loss trends, expense assumptions, reinsurance costs, and catastrophe modeling outputs. • Reconcile actuarial indications with financial performance and business objectives in partnership with actuarial leadership. • Prepare actuarial support for rate filings, including exhibits, documentation, and responses to regulatory inquiries. • Partner with insurance product teams to support rate changes, pricing reviews, and state expansion initiatives. • Lead class plan builds and pricing support for new state launches and product expansions. • Pull, clean, and validate data for CAT modeling; run catastrophe models and analyze results to inform ratemaking decisions. • Collaborate with technology and data teams to improve data quality, automate analyses, and modernize pricing pipelines. • Monitor regulatory developments, market trends, catastrophe activity, and structural changes that impact pricing strategy.
• FCAS or Career ACAS designation. • 5+ years of actuarial experience in personal lines pricing. • Demonstrated expertise in actuarial pricing techniques, including indications, trend analysis, and risk segmentation. • Hands-on experience using SQL and Python (preferred) or R for data analysis and model development. • Experience independently executing technically rigorous actuarial analyses. • Proficiency in Excel for advanced modeling and analysis. • Curiosity and practical experience leveraging Generative AI tools to improve actuarial processes.
